What is a public library?

A public library is a community-based institution that provides free access to books, digital resources, and various educational and cultural programs for people of all ages. Funded primarily by public money, these libraries offer lending services, internet access, research assistance, and spaces for study and community events. Public libraries aim to support literacy, lifelong learning, and equal access to information for everyone, regardless of background or income.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a public librarian,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Public Librarian, you need a master's degree in library and information science (MLIS), knowledge of cataloging, and strong information literacy skills. Familiarity with integrated library systems (ILS), digital databases, and electronic resource management is typically required. Exceptional customer service, communication, and community engagement skills help librarians connect with diverse patrons and foster a welcoming environment. These competencies ensure effective resource management, information access, and impactful support for community learning and enrichment.

What are some common challenges faced by staff working in a public library, and how are they addressed?

Public library staff often encounter challenges such as managing diverse patron needs, addressing technology-related questions, and handling periods of high visitor volume. To address these, staff receive ongoing training in customer service, digital literacy, and conflict resolution. Collaborative teamwork is essential, with librarians and support staff frequently communicating to ensure smooth daily operations and equitable service for all visitors. Many libraries also implement clear policies and utilize flexible scheduling to help staff manage workloads effectively.

Job Title: Library Circulation Desk Student Assistant

Department: Library

Supervisor: Nita Williams/Jordan Stackhouse

Starting Rate of Pay: $8.00

Length of Time: Eligible for rehire on a semester basis.

Department Description

Smith Library and the Wanek Learning Commons provides the HPU community with resources for academic and leisure information needs. The student will gain experience working in an academic library, while enhancing your interpersonal and communication skills.

Job Description

Responsible for the check in and out of library materials, maintains the copiers and printers, distributes reserves materials as needed, answers the phone and directional questions, keeps the circulation area neat, and other duties assigned.

Job Location/ Hours Required

The candidate will perform most/all job duties in HPU Libraries. Hours may vary depending on the job requirements; however, the total number of hours a student employee may work per week is 20 hours. This position requires up to 10 hours per week.

Responsibilities:

  • Performs circulation duties
  • Direct patrons to necessary people and areas of the library
  • Other duties as assigned

Required Qualifications:

Applicants must be able to work independently, take initiative, and communicate effectively with library staff, students, and visitors.

Desired Skills:

  • Must have a minimum 2.0 overall GPA
  • Strong communication skills
  • Attention oriented
